Understanding Mental Health Inclusivity

Mental health inclusivity is about ensuring that everyone, regardless of their background, has equal access to mental health services and support. This means creating a society where mental health is treated with the same respect and understanding as physical health.

It also means addressing the disparities in access to mental health services based on factors like race, ethnicity, socioeconomic status, gender, sexual orientation, and disability.

Disparities in Access to Mental Health Services

Unfortunately, significant disparities exist in access to mental health services. These disparities are often rooted in systemic barriers and social stigma. For example, individuals from marginalized communities may face challenges accessing mental health services due to lack of culturally competent providers, limited insurance coverage, or fear of discrimination.

  • Race and Ethnicity:People of color are disproportionately affected by mental health issues but often face barriers to accessing culturally competent care, leading to underdiagnosis and undertreatment.
  • Socioeconomic Status:Individuals with lower socioeconomic status may experience higher rates of mental health issues due to factors like poverty, unemployment, and lack of access to quality education and healthcare.
  • Gender:Women and girls are more likely to experience anxiety and depression than men, but they may face stigma and discrimination when seeking help.
  • Sexual Orientation:LGBTQ+ individuals are at increased risk for mental health issues due to discrimination, prejudice, and social isolation. They may also face challenges finding LGBTQ+-affirming mental health providers.
  • Disability:People with disabilities often face barriers to accessing mental health services, including lack of accessible facilities and trained professionals who understand their unique needs.

Systemic Barriers and Social Stigma

Systemic barriers and social stigma play a significant role in perpetuating mental health inequities. Systemic barriers include:

  • Lack of culturally competent providers:Mental health professionals trained to understand and address the unique needs of diverse populations are scarce. This can lead to misdiagnosis, ineffective treatment, and mistrust in the healthcare system.
  • Limited insurance coverage:Many individuals lack adequate insurance coverage for mental health services, leading to financial barriers and delayed or forgone care.
  • Lack of accessible facilities:Mental health facilities may not be accessible to individuals with disabilities or those living in rural areas.
  • Language barriers:Individuals who speak languages other than English may face difficulties accessing mental health services due to language barriers and lack of interpreters.

Social stigma surrounding mental illness can also discourage individuals from seeking help. This stigma can lead to shame, fear, and isolation, further exacerbating mental health challenges.

Building Inclusive Mental Health Systems

Creating inclusive mental health systems requires a multi-pronged approach that addresses systemic barriers, promotes cultural sensitivity, and fosters a supportive environment.

Several strategies can help build accessible and culturally sensitive mental health services:

  • Increase diversity in the mental health workforce:Recruiting and training mental health professionals from diverse backgrounds can ensure that individuals from marginalized communities have access to culturally competent care.
  • Expand insurance coverage for mental health services:Providing adequate insurance coverage for mental health services can reduce financial barriers and make care more accessible.
  • Develop culturally appropriate interventions:Mental health interventions should be tailored to the specific cultural needs and values of different communities. This may involve incorporating traditional healing practices or using culturally relevant language and metaphors.
  • Improve accessibility of facilities:Mental health facilities should be accessible to individuals with disabilities, including those with physical, cognitive, or sensory impairments.
  • Provide language interpretation services:Offering language interpretation services can ensure that individuals who speak languages other than English have access to culturally and linguistically appropriate care.

Addressing Language Barriers and Cultural Differences

Language barriers and cultural differences can significantly impact mental health care. It is crucial to address these challenges to ensure that all individuals have access to culturally competent and effective care. Some strategies for addressing language barriers include:

  • Providing language interpretation services:Offering professional interpreters can facilitate communication between mental health providers and individuals who speak different languages.
  • Recruiting bilingual mental health professionals:Employing mental health professionals who are fluent in multiple languages can improve access to culturally sensitive care.
  • Developing culturally appropriate materials:Creating mental health materials in multiple languages and incorporating culturally relevant themes and imagery can enhance accessibility and understanding.

Addressing cultural differences involves:

  • Understanding cultural beliefs and practices:Mental health providers should be trained to understand the cultural beliefs and practices of diverse populations, including their views on mental health, illness, and treatment.
  • Respecting cultural values:Providers should respect the cultural values and beliefs of their clients and tailor their approach accordingly.
  • Incorporating traditional healing practices:In some cultures, traditional healing practices may be preferred or complementary to Western medicine. Providers should be open to incorporating these practices into their treatment plans.

Importance of Mental Health Literacy and Education

Mental health literacy refers to the knowledge and understanding of mental health issues, including their causes, symptoms, treatments, and prevention strategies. It empowers individuals to:

  • Recognize mental health issues in themselves and others:Early identification of mental health issues can lead to timely intervention and better outcomes.
  • Reduce stigma and discrimination:Increased understanding of mental health can help challenge negative stereotypes and promote empathy and acceptance.
  • Seek appropriate support:Individuals with mental health literacy are more likely to seek professional help when needed, reducing delays in treatment and improving outcomes.
  • Promote mental well-being:Mental health literacy can empower individuals to adopt healthy coping mechanisms and preventative measures to promote their own mental well-being.

Key Elements of Inclusive Environments

Inclusive environments share several key elements that foster mental well-being:

  • Open communication and support:Encouraging open communication about mental health, providing resources, and offering support to those struggling can create a safe and supportive environment.
  • Respectful and inclusive language:Using respectful and inclusive language when discussing mental health can help reduce stigma and promote understanding.
  • Accessibility and accommodations:Ensuring that facilities and services are accessible to individuals with disabilities and providing reasonable accommodations can promote inclusion and support.
  • Diversity and representation:Embracing diversity in leadership, staff, and programming can create a more inclusive and welcoming environment for everyone.
  • Positive mental health culture:Promoting positive mental health practices, such as mindfulness, exercise, and healthy relationships, can create a culture that values mental well-being.

Strategies to Promote Empathy, Understanding, and Acceptance

Several strategies can help promote empathy, understanding, and acceptance of mental health challenges:

  • Mental health awareness training:Providing training on mental health issues, stigma, and best practices for supporting individuals with mental health challenges can equip individuals with the knowledge and skills to create more inclusive environments.
  • Sharing personal stories:Encouraging individuals to share their personal experiences with mental health can help break down stigma and foster empathy.
  • Creating opportunities for connection:Building opportunities for people to connect with others who have experienced mental health challenges can promote understanding and acceptance.
  • Challenging negative stereotypes:Actively challenging negative stereotypes about mental illness and promoting positive representations can help shift societal attitudes.
